Federal employees are bracing for potential furlough. A shutdown could disrupt vital services. Roughly 800,000 federal workers could be impacted. The last government shutdown lasted 35 days, the longest in US history.
The impasse centers on disagreements over spending levels and policy riders. Senator Thune suggests mass firings don't "have to happen." However, progress toward a resolution remains elusive.
